Misted Double Glazing

Misted double glazing is a major issue for homeowners. It can alter the way your windows work and Window repairs lead to dampness and mold. As winter approaches it is essential to fix any issues with double glazing resolved as soon as you can.

If the glass in your windows gets condensation between the panes, it is called misting. This is usually due to poor installation or air infiltration. The best way to prevent this is to utilize a FENSA regulated window installer.

It is also essential to keep your double glazing clear of dust, dirt and debris. Using warm soapy water on the frames is the simplest method to clean the majority of uPVC double glazing. If the frames are constructed from aluminum or wood and you're not sure, you'll need to employ other methods to clean them thoroughly.

One of the most common problems that double glazing owners report post-installation is that their doors or windows become difficult to open or close. This is often caused by extreme temperatures as the frame expands or shrinks based on the weather. It is worth trying to warm up or cool down the frame using hot or cold water as well as adjusting any handles, hinges or mechanisms. If this fails, you might want to consider contact the company who installed your double glazing as they may offer a refund or repair service.

If you notice that your double-glazed windows are leaking, this could be because the seal between the two panes has failed. There are a variety of reasons, which include old age, poor installation or the use of harsh chemicals or oil-based cleaning products. It's also a good idea to choose a FENSA regulated installer to ensure that your double glazing fully complies with UK building regulations.

In certain situations it is possible to repair the double-glazing unit that is misted by replacing the bars for spacers with ones that are a bit warmer. This will help prevent condensation by raising the temperature of the glass. You can also use thermally efficient glasses with low emission coatings, and argon between the glass to prevent condensation.
